From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.1.3 (2006-06-01) on yquem.inria.fr X-Spam-Level: * X-Spam-Status: No, score=1.6 required=5.0 tests=AWL,DNS_FROM_RFC_ABUSE, DNS_FROM_RFC_POST autolearn=disabled version=3.1.3 Received: from mail4-relais-sop.national.inria.fr (mail4-relais-sop.national.inria.fr [192.134.164.105]) by yquem.inria.fr (Postfix) with ESMTP id E161BBBAF for ; Thu, 9 Apr 2009 17:25:38 +0200 (CEST) X-IronPort-Anti-Spam-Filtered: true X-IronPort-Anti-Spam-Result: Au4FAPCv3UlDww+LmGdsb2JhbACPN32EWoEaAQEBAQEICQwHEacFgQmQEQEEAgGDeAY X-IronPort-AV: E=Sophos;i="4.40,161,1238968800"; d="scan'208";a="38197989" Received: from web111502.mail.gq1.yahoo.com ([67.195.15.139]) by mail4-smtp-sop.national.inria.fr with SMTP; 09 Apr 2009 17:25:38 +0200 Received: (qmail 94781 invoked by uid 60001); 9 Apr 2009 15:25:35 -0000 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s1024; t=1239290735; bh=3iToigkG4R1J+NUZj3j8Dg4B32GeXXpGZdZdDflYhlI=; h=Message-ID:X-YMail-OSG:Received:X-Mailer:Date:From:Subject:To:MIME-Version:Content-Type:Content-Transfer-Encoding; b=MQbWKDsV59Demb2v+Om+wDm971qA+U7jaCqqaUuwy/+soYEQsPavAlt9UIDZX84iqgaGlKf7j9QkS0yIAGoCc/uCGAaXeFhWtUNzY14GgvLSnO/wVMN42a/RCh/oWt+Q8nClXtSvPhQljdJDysBWEfrz2uuIG7FQkP0A7BGVooE= DomainKey-Signature:a=rsa-sha1; q=dns; c=nofws; s=s1024; d=yahoo.com; h=Message-ID:X-YMail-OSG:Received:X-Mailer:Date:From:Subject:To:MIME-Version:Content-Type:Content-Transfer-Encoding; b=25JxySBx/KvabTpdWOmNjCV0vMm4GfZencVLoGo4jIFEbKxxLCqVkjEGAQL2mJm3oHyoRkHc5xGFauDEayRkhjtEhsmOjaptO754nebEIYewJkIdNztRqu/GH1myXHtslKgrPD0InPTazCi3Uqlyz2F400F8BPsHsnKsnZ5P2NE=; Message-ID: <852260.93997.qm@web111502.mail.gq1.yahoo.com> X-YMail-OSG: JN.tneoVM1n6x4kn6R0hOxK__7Jefd0MzLTOFvdYgckb7cxj1k3Hm71BoT34YZ0NlG56yiPp3igfvjxR3e8Jg8y7.nH51SKfvmMIn8oxN9KSV_WtrvC2AICyn.Cleuh5nbIHJrciu1psCymInq0VHHvZNz_7jGrqtUneihRwbUhahsIImZr43Dh.CdgnLll3KvOLrjtuInz2mRvjKmcMfmjgLevwC.ZYsiMecfM6w_8rYxADxg8B1lim8ss_WQJ6gSrPBVuj_L4UTy_iJpOiDpmzRyN68xhV4ZMb8QUfh3_2jyUEhgtobgYTZUBtaz5sthOPF75UMOeyWmsW_wk.5WFSVubM Received: from [213.205.71.58] by web111502.mail.gq1.yahoo.com via HTTP; Thu, 09 Apr 2009 08:25:34 PDT X-Mailer: YahooMailClassic/5.2.15 YahooMailWebService/0.7.289.1 Date: Thu, 9 Apr 2009 08:25:34 -0700 (PDT) From: Dario Teixeira Subject: Ocamlbuild with Ocamldoc and implementation files To: caml-list@yquem.inria.fr M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able X-Spam: no; 0.00; ocamldoc:01 foobar:01 ocamldoc:01 foobar:01 mli:01 ocamlfind:01 odoc:01 mli:01 ocamlfind:01 odoc:01 hard-wired:05 file:11 convincing:13 should:13 but:14 Hi,=0A=0AHow would I go about convincing Ocamlbuild to also include the foo= bar.ml=0Afile when invoking ocamldoc to produce the documentation for fooba= r.mli?=0A=0ASo, instead of doing this:=0A=0Aocamlfind ocamldoc -dump foobar= .odoc foobar.mli=0A=0AIt should do this:=0A=0Aocamlfind ocamldoc -dump foob= ar.odoc foobar.mli foobar.ml=0A=0ABut obviously in a more general way, ie, = not hard-wired to "foobar".=0A=0AThanks in advance!=0ADario Teixeira=0A=0A= =0A=0A